Information about placement organization
Type of organization: Touroperator
Organization’s activities: Abang Africa Travel is an incoming tour operator based in Cape Town, South Africa that offers tailor made, sustainable holidays in Southern Africa. They guarantee to offer pure, unique and unforgettable sustainable travel itineraries throughout South Africa. The tours are sustainable and in a fun, honest and pure way without having to compromise on quality, content and budget.
Target group of the organization: European market
Company culture: Very informal and relaxed
Number of employees: 14
Dress code: casual

Information about your placement
In which department(s) are you working? Abang does not have different departments within the company.
Brief description of your daily activities: E-mail contact with clients
Make routes for clients
Bookings
Contact with accommodations
Routedescriptions
Assist and develop marketing for the brand GAP Africa.
Assist in organising additional content (accommodation, projects, courses) for GAP Africa
Brief description of your company assignment: Doing research and report about the influence of community tourism in communities in three places.
1. Darling in the Western Cape.
2. Khayeltisha township
3. Scalabrini project Cape Town.
I have to take surveys with locals and volunteers who are involved with the community tourism in these 3 places. I will make the surveys on a website.
Comment briefly on your supervision by the organization: My supervisor is Henko, he is very kind and always willing to help you. He gives you a lot of freedom to find things out and develop yourself. If you need him he will always make time for you and gives you good feedback.

The trip
Mode of transport to reach your destination: Airplane
Accommodation
How did you arrange your accommodation? Agency, 4exchange.
How did you go to work every day? Car
Visa / work permit / vaccinations
Do you need a visa? Yes, exchange visa for unpaid internship
Do you need a work permit? No
How did you arrange the necessary documents: Embassy
How much time did it take to arrange the necessary documents? 2-3 months
Did you need certain vaccinations? Yes
How long in advance? 1 month
Language course
Did you take a language course before you started your placement? No
Would you recommend to have a language course prior to this placement? No
The costs in euros
Travelling expenses (e.g. return ticket): € 700
Accommodation (monthly): € 300
Local transport (monthly): € 100
General costs of living (monthly): € 400
Costs of visa: € 300
Costs of work permit: € –
What did the company pay for/to you? Nothing
